Accounts db replication replica skeleton (#18767)

This is the first installment of the AccountsDb replication. Summary of Changes:

The rpc-node for AccountsDb replication executable cherry-picked from Steven's branch
Auto figuring out the snapshot to download via gossip
The replica now can download the snapshot, initialize the bank and AccountsDb, start the JsonRpcService
Integration test of a validator paired with a replica.
